DNA links suspect to 2007 Colo. Springs robbery

COLORADO SPRINGS, Colo. (AP) -- Sheriff's officials say DNA may help them solve a 2007 liquor store robbery in which the suspect broke a bottle over an employee's head.

The El Paso County Sheriff's office said Tuesday they have linked DNA left at the scene of the robbery to 22-year-old Marvin LeClaire, who was already in custody on unrelated charges.

Authorities say he now faces charges of aggravated robbery, second-degree assault and menacing.

Officials say the robbery suspect struck the Colorado Springs liquor store employee with a bottle because the employee chased after him after he left the business without paying. Authorities say the robber was cut during a struggle with the employee.
